
Tamil Nadu bjp President Mr. K. annamalai met Union Finance minister Nirmala Sitharaman in delhi today on october 3. A few weeks ago, tamil Nadu bjp president annamalai decided to go on a padayatra to all 234 constituencies in tamil Nadu to announce the achievements of Modi's 9-year rule everywhere in tamil Nadu. Accordingly, he has been performing his padayatra continuously in each district. Meanwhile, the AIADMK was included in the BJP-led national democratic alliance at the national level. But tamil Nadu's bjp leader Mr. annamalai continued to criticize AIADMK, a party in their alliance. Following this, a few days ago, the Edappadi Palaniswami-led AIADMK party announced its withdrawal from the BJP-led alliance. It is in this situation that tamil Nadu bjp President K annamalai visited and met Nirmala Sitharaman, a senior minister who was born and brought up in tamil Nadu, today at her office in Delhi. annamalai has reported on his twitter page that during this meeting he made some requests to him regarding industrial developments in tamil Nadu. Also some information has come out that the decision of alliance with AIADMK was also discussed during this meeting.
